My guess in this situation … Mizzou was penalized and was kicking off from the 20. Since that was the same area as a post-safety free kick (where punting is allowed), some people got it in their heads that it was the same thing, so they went with the punt option.
It seems incredible to me that the Mizzou staff would be so devious as to do this intentionally while knowing it was illegal; seems like just a misinterpretation because they were kicking from the 20.
